Summary
Adding a subwoofer to a soundbar improves the bass frequencies which in turn enhances the overall sound quality of your TV set.
The low frequencies a subwoofer produces (between 20 and 200Hz) means you can better hear nuances in music and other sounds, which creates a more immersive experience.
When buying a standalone subwoofer, consider the frequency range, enclosure type, power output and compatibility with your other devices.
Subwoofers aren’t expensive and can transform the way you watch movies and shows, as well as play games.
